Everyone pretty much nailed it, Dom.
When I ordered my end table, my wife was very involved in the choosing outside aesthetics - wood, trim, etc. The interior configuration was entirely up to me. She is quite pleased with the quality and beauty of the piece of furniture we now own.
I have beads in mine. Not necessarily because I need them but I had them and I figured it couldn't hurt.
The initial humi had a very loud circulating fan. I contacted Bob and he mentioned he had a number of reported noise issues with the latest batch. He said some newer, quieter ones were on order and he would send one to me as soon as he got them. The new fan is so quiet, I had to open the humidor to be sure it was running.
I can't say enough good things about Bob's humidor and his quality and integrity as a craftsman. He is a pleasure to work with.
